Simple Home Plumbing Maintenance Tips

Intro


Maintaining a home's pipes system is important for guaranteeing the convenience, comfort, and security of its occupants. From avoiding expensive water damage to ensuring accessibility to tidy alcohol consumption water, normal upkeep can go a long way in maintaining the stability of your plumbing infrastructure.
Regular Assessment and Maintenance
Among one of the most essential elements of plumbing upkeep is carrying out routine assessments. Check for leakages, leaks, and indications of deterioration in pipes, components, and appliances. Dealing with minor concerns early can aid prevent more considerable troubles down the line.

Sump Pump Upkeep


If your home has a sump pump, make certain it is working appropriately, specifically throughout heavy rainfall. Check the pump routinely and maintain the pit without particles to avoid obstructions.

Checking Water Stress


High water pressure can damage pipelines and components, while low pressure can indicate underlying plumbing concerns. Make use of a stress scale to check water pressure and change it as required.

Preserving Outdoor Plumbing


Throughout the warmer months, evaluate outdoor taps, tubes, and automatic sprinkler for leakages or damage. Shut down outside water resources before the initial freeze to protect against burst pipelines.

Enlightening Family Members


Obtain every person in your household involved in plumbing maintenance. Instruct member of the family just how to spot leaks, shut off the water, and utilize plumbing components responsibly.

Specialist Plumbing Assessments


Along with do it yourself upkeep tasks, routine routine inspections with a certified plumbing professional. A specialist can determine prospective problems early and recommend preventive measures to keep your pipes system in top problem.

Hot Water Heater Maintenance


Hot water heater must be flushed regularly to get rid of sediment build-up and preserve efficiency. Examine the temperature and pressure safety valve for leakages and make sure appropriate air flow around the unit.

Preventing Plumbing Emergency Situations


While some plumbing emergencies are inescapable, many can be stopped with correct maintenance. Know where your major water shut-off shutoff lies and exactly how to utilize it in case of an emergency situation. Consider installing water leak detection tools for included security.

Addressing Minor Issues Promptly


Don't ignore tiny pipes concerns like dripping faucets or running bathrooms. Also small leakages can squander substantial amounts of water over time and lead to expensive water damage. Resolving these problems promptly can save you money in the long run.

Maintaining Drainpipes and Sewers


Obstructed drains pipes and sewer lines can bring about backups and pricey repair work. To stop this, avoid purging non-biodegradable products down the bathroom and use drain displays to capture hair and particles. Routinely flush drains with warm water and cooking soda to maintain them clear.

Protecting Pipelines from Freezing


In cooler climates, frozen pipes can be a considerable problem during the winter months. To avoid pipes from freezing and bursting, insulate exposed pipes, detach exterior pipes, and maintain taps trickling throughout freezing temperature levels.

Water Quality Screening


Consistently test your water quality to guarantee it fulfills safety and security requirements. Think about setting up a water purification system if your water has contaminations or has an unpleasant taste or odor.

Waste Disposal Unit Upkeep


To maintain your garbage disposal running smoothly, stay clear of placing fibrous or starchy foods, grease, or non-food things down the tubes. Occasionally grind ice cubes and citrus peels to tidy and deodorise the disposal.

Verdict


Maintaining your home's pipes system does not have to be made complex, however it does need persistance and regular interest. By complying with these pointers and staying proactive, you can avoid pricey repairs, save water, and guarantee the longevity of your plumbing framework.

Top Tips for Maintaining Your Plumbing System


Regular Inspections



To maintain a healthy plumbing system in your Sydney home, you should have it inspected regularly by a professional plumber. The plumber will check for leaks, clogs and other potential problems that can cause damage to your pipes and fixtures during an inspection. This can help you avoid costly repairs down the road and ensure that your plumbing system continues to function properly. Proper Use of Drains




To keep your plumbing system in good shape, you should use your drains for the correct purpose. Avoid flushing things like wipes and feminine hygiene products down the toilet because these items can cause clogs that damage pipes. You should avoid putting grease or large food particles down your kitchen sink because these can create clogs as well.



Water Pressure Maintenance


Maintaining water pressure is very important for the health/strength of your plumbing system. In fact, high water pressure can cause damage to your pipes and fixtures, while low water pressure can make it difficult to use your faucets and showers. Water Heater Maintenance



A water heater is a key part of your home’s plumbing system. Regular maintenance such as flushing the tank, checking the pressure relief valve, and checking the temperature can help extend its lifespan and ensure that it continues to provide hot water when you need it. If you’re experiencing problems with your water heater, have it checked by a professional plumber; he or she can diagnose and repair any issues.



Leak Detection



Leaks are a common problem for homeowners and can cause significant damage to your home if not addressed promptly. Regular inspections, proper use of your plumbing system, and knowing how to detect leaks can help prevent them from occurring. Signs of a leak may include a drop in water pressure, an increase in your water bill, or hearing running water even when all faucets are off. If you suspect a leak, it is important to have it inspected and repaired promptly to prevent further damage.
